Next generation DNA sequencing

Next generation sequencing platforms differ from traditional Sanger sequencing technology in a number of ways.

First, the DNA sequencing libraries are clonally amplified in vitro, obviating the need for time consuming and laborious cloning of the DNA library into bacteriaSecond, the DNA is sequenced by synthesis, such that the DNA sequence is determined by the addition of nucleotides to the complementary strand rather through chain termination chemistry.

Finally, the spatially segregated, amplified DNA templates are sequenced simultaneously in a massively parallel fashion without the requirement for a physical separation step.
